Description of Service
Kira is a creative platform for your webcam. It includes a Chrome browser extension that creates a virtual camera, allowing you to wear digital avatars, play with real-time toys, or build your own custom toys using our API. Use it during video calls, live streams, and other camera-enabled web applications.

Privacy Shield Feature Disclaimer
Kira includes a "Privacy Shield" feature designed to help protect your identity by automatically replacing your video feed when face detection fails or when multiple faces are detected.
⚠️ Important: Privacy Shield is currently in beta and is NOT infallible.
- Face detection may fail unexpectedly due to lighting, camera quality, or technical issues
- There may be brief delays before Privacy Shield activates
- The feature may not work correctly in all browsers or on all websites
- Software bugs may cause the feature to malfunction without warning
Do not rely on Privacy Shield as your sole protection against revealing your identity. If maintaining anonymity is critical for your safety, consider additional measures such as using a physical camera cover, dedicated privacy software, or not using video at all.
By using Privacy Shield, you acknowledge that it is an experimental feature provided for convenience only, and you accept full responsibility for any accidental exposure of your identity.
